Richard Dwyer is a stunt performer and stunt coordinator whose work has contributed to notable productions in international cinema. Born on June 22, 1977 in London, England, UK, Dwyer has been credited in films requiring physical precision and controlled action sequences. Their involvement in the craft often places them in high-energy environments where stunt coordination and execution are essential to the filmmaking process.
Dwyer’s filmography includes the 2002 film 28 Days Later, where they appeared as Featured Infected, contributing to the film’s intense and immersive atmosphere through physical performance.
